April 30th – May 1st marks the days celebrated as Beltane…
Beltane welcomes in the halfway to summer energy bringing in may flowers and many more blossoming plants, it’s a time for birth, life, renewal… during the time of Beltane the veils between the living and the dead become thinned just like around the time of Samhain…

Beltane celebrates The May Queen and The Green Man.
The Green man is often confused as The Horned God but they are not the same.. instead The Green Man represents life bringing properties of nature.. all things greenery. He is more of an archetype then being known for a God;
At his core, the Green Man is about renewal and transformation. His leafy face is not just a decoration; it embodies:
